次の方法で共有


ItemSpec クラス

ローカル コンピューターまたはバージョン管理サーバー上の一つ以上のファイルまたはフォルダーを表します。

継承階層

System.Object
  Microsoft.TeamFoundation.VersionControl.Client.ItemSpec

名前空間:  Microsoft.TeamFoundation.VersionControl.Client
アセンブリ:  Microsoft.TeamFoundation.VersionControl.Client (Microsoft.TeamFoundation.VersionControl.Client.dll 内)

構文

'宣言
Public NotInheritable Class ItemSpec
public sealed class ItemSpec

ItemSpec 型で公開されるメンバーは以下のとおりです。

コンストラクター

  名前 説明
パブリック メソッド ItemSpec(PendingChange) ItemSpecの新しいインスタンスを初期化します。
パブリック メソッド ItemSpec(String, RecursionType) ItemSpecの新しいインスタンスを初期化します。
パブリック メソッド ItemSpec(String, RecursionType, Int32) ItemSpecの新しいインスタンスを初期化します。

このページのトップへ

プロパティ

  名前 説明
パブリック プロパティ DeletionId この項目の削除IDを取得または設定します。
パブリック プロパティ Item ItemSpecのこのオブジェクトに関連付けられた項目を取得または設定します。
パブリック プロパティ RecursionType この項目の再帰の種類を取得または設定します。このプロパティを使用する方法の詳細については、Team Foundation ビルド アクティビティを参照してください。

このページのトップへ

メソッド

  名前 説明
パブリック メソッド Equals 指定のオブジェクトが現在のオブジェクトと等しいかどうかを判断します。 (Object から継承されます。)
パブリック メソッド静的メンバー FromPendingChanges PendingChangesのオブジェクトの配列からItemSpecのオブジェクトの配列を作成します。
パブリック メソッド静的メンバー FromStrings ローカル パスまたはサーバー パスと再帰レベルの指定された配列からItemSpecのオブジェクトの配列を取得します。
パブリック メソッド GetHashCode 特定の型のハッシュ関数として機能します。 (Object から継承されます。)
パブリック メソッド GetType 現在のインスタンスの Type を取得します。 (Object から継承されます。)
パブリック メソッド ToString ItemSpecのオブジェクトを表すuser読み取り可能な文字列を作成します。 (Object.ToString() をオーバーライドします。)
パブリック メソッド静的メンバー ToStrings ItemSpecのオブジェクトの配列からuser読み取り可能な文字列の配列を作成します。

このページのトップへ

解説

ItemSpecのインスタンスが保留中の変更に対して作成されると、再帰の型のプロパティを、を除く含める必要があります。

パスは、ローカル コンピューターまたはバージョン コントロール サーバーである場合があります。このパラメーターは情報を取得するメソッドで使用されます (たとえば、QueryHistoryとQueryPendingSets)。

スレッド セーフ

この型のすべてのパブリック static (Visual Basic では Shared) メンバーは、スレッド セーフです。インスタンス メンバーの場合は、スレッド セーフであるとは限りません。

参照

関連項目

Microsoft.TeamFoundation.VersionControl.Client 名前空間